The 2023–24 season was Stade Brestois 29's 121st season in existence and fifth consecutive season in Ligue 1. They also competed in the Coupe de France.

Transfers
In
Pos. | Player | Transferred from | Fee | Date | Source |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
MF | Mahdi Camara | Saint-Étienne | €3,000,000 | 1 July 2023 | [2] |
FW | Martín Satriano | Internazionale | Loan | 14 July 2023 | [3] |
MF | Jonas Martin | Unattached | Free | 19 July 2023 | [4] |
MF | Bradley Locko | Reims | €500,000 | 27 July 2023 | [5] |
MF | Adrien Lebeau | Waldhof Mannheim | Free | 4 August 2023 | [6] |
DF | Jordan Amavi | Marseille | Loan | 31 August 2023 | [7] |
FW | Billal Brahimi | Nice | Loan | 1 September 2023 | [8] |
FW | Kamory Doumbia | Reims | Loan | 1 September 2023 | [9] |
Out
Pos. | Player | Transferred to | Fee | Date | Source |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
MF | Haris Belkebla | Released | 1 July 2023 | [10] | |
DF | Noah Fadiga | Contract termination | 10 July 2023 | [11] | |
MF | Franck Honorat | Borussia Mönchengladbach | €8,000,000 | 11 July 2023 | [12] |
FW | Taïryk Arconte | Rodez | Loan | 21 August 2023 | [13] |
FW | Karamoko Dembélé | Blackpool | Loan | 30 August 2023 | [14] |
DF | Christophe Hérelle | Metz | 1 September 2023 | [15] |

Competitions
Overall record
Competition | First match | Last match | Starting round | Final position | Record | |||||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Pld | W | D | L | GF | GA | GD | Win % | |||||
Ligue 1 | 13 August 2023 | 19 May 2024 | Matchday 1 | 3rd | 34 | 17 | 10 | 7 | 53 | 34 | +19 | 50.00 |
Coupe de France | 6 January 2024 | 7 February 2024 | Round of 64 | Round of 16 | 3 | 2 | 0 | 1 | 4 | 4 | +0 | 66.67 |
Total | 37 | 19 | 10 | 8 | 57 | 38 | +19 | 51.35 |
Source: Soccerway

Statistics
Goalscorers
Position | Players | Ligue 1 | Coupe de France | Total |
---|---|---|---|---|
MF | Romain Del Castillo | 8 | 0 | 8 |
MF | Mahdi Camara | 7 | 0 | 7 |
FW | Steve Mounié | 6 | 1 | 7 |
MF | Kamory Doumbia | 6 | 0 | 6 |
FW | Martín Satriano | 4 | 1 | 5 |
MF | Pierre Lees-Melou | 4 | 0 | 4 |
DF | Lilian Brassier | 3 | 0 | 3 |
DF | Kenny Lala | 2 | 1 | 3 |
MF | Mathias Pereira Lage | 3 | 0 | 3 |
MF | Hugo Magnetti | 2 | 0 | 2 |
DF | Jordan Amavi | 1 | 0 | 1 |
DF | Brendan Chardonnet | 1 | 0 | 1 |
